What Pack 0 covers

These areas are aggregated from the reviewed source for this exact pack. Question wording and answers remain private.

Covered in this pack

  • analyse an explicit geometric sequence and prove reciprocal convergence 8 marks · 1 question
  • analyse an invertible or singular parameter matrix and classify two-line geometry 8 marks · 1 question
  • apply substitution and solve structurally different first-order differential-equation models 8 marks · 1 question
  • combine a standard sum, an odd-number induction, adjacent reciprocal differences and an exponential expansion 8 marks · 1 question
  • Combined modulus and argument regions 10 marks · 2 questions
  • Composite linear transformations and image geometry 10 marks · 2 questions
  • De Moivre roots and real quadratic factors 10 marks · 2 questions
  • derive addition identities from rotations and apply a shear area factor 8 marks · 1 question
  • differentiate, find tangents and analyse stationary and inflection points 8 marks · 1 question
  • Gauss-Jordan reduction of a three-variable system 10 marks · 2 questions
  • Homogeneous first-order differential equation 10 marks · 2 questions
  • integrate using partial fractions, official inverse-trigonometric forms, trigonometric identities and parts 8 marks · 1 question
  • Maclaurin series and approximation error 10 marks · 2 questions
  • Method of differences and infinite series 10 marks · 2 questions
  • move from Cartesian form through conjugation, powers and a real factor 8 marks · 1 question
  • Partial fractions and exact definite integration 10 marks · 2 questions
  • set up and evaluate definite integrals for area and volume 8 marks · 1 question
  • solve a three-term geometric polynomial and analyse an offset half-disk 8 marks · 1 question
  • Stationary points, asymptotes and range 10 marks · 2 questions
  • Volume of revolution about the y-axis 10 marks · 2 questions
